    Talking Points Memo (TPM) is a liberal political news and opinion website created and run by Josh Marshall that debuted on November 12, 2000. The name is a reference to the memo (short list) consisting of the issues (points) discussed by one's side in a debate or used to support a position taken on an issue. [ 1 ]

    Joshua Micah Jesajan-Dorja Marshall (born February 15, 1969) is an American journalist and blogger [1] who founded Talking Points Memo. [2] A liberal, he currently presides over a network of progressive-oriented sites that operate under the TPM Media banner and average 400,000-page views every weekday [3] and 750,000 unique visitors every month.
